問題タブ [serverside-javascript]

For questions regarding programming in ECMAScript (JavaScript/JS) and its various dialects/implementations (excluding ActionScript). Note JavaScript is NOT the same as Java! Please include all relevant tags on your question; e.g., [node.js], [jquery], [json], [reactjs], [angular], [ember.js], [vue.js], [typescript], [svelte], etc.

0 投票する
4 に答える
3929 参照

javascript - GoogleAppEngineのサーバー側JavaScript

Google App EngineでSpidermonkeyなどのJavascriptエンジンを実行する方法はありますか?SpidermonkeyはCモジュールなので、明らかに機能しません(GAEではこれらのタイプのモジュールは許可されていません)...他に利用できるものはありますか?

0 投票する
1 に答える
251 参照

programming-languages - サーバーサイド JavaScript --> シンプルな動的サイト

注: これは、SSJS のメリット/デメリットに関するものではありません。

何らかの形式の SSJS を厳密に使用して、単純な動的サイトを作成できると思うかどうかを尋ねているだけです。私は議論をする立場にはありません (プログラミングの経験はありません)。昨日集中的に Google を調べているときに出くわした最も興味深いチュートリアルと情報の利点を提供することしかできません。誰かがそれらをブラウジングして、頭の中で電球が消えることを期待して、これらのリンクをここに投稿しています.

これらのリンクの一部を次に示します: (ちょっと待ってください。一度に 1 つしか投稿できません)

1) CouchDB と HAML を使用した NodeJS チュートリアル: http://www.robsearles.com/2010/05/28/nodejs-tutorial-with-couchdb-and-haml-erdnodeflips/

何らかの形式の SSJS を厳密に使用して、単純な動的サイトを作成することは可能だと思いますか?

0 投票する
5 に答える
55830 参照

javascript - Node.jsとCPUを集中的に使用するリクエスト

私はNode.jsHTTPサーバーをいじり始めて、サーバー側のJavascriptを書くのが本当に好きですが、何かが原因で、WebアプリケーションにNode.jsを使い始めることができません。

非同期I/Oの概念全体を理解していますが、画像操作や大きなデータセットの並べ替えなど、手続き型コードがCPUを非常に集中的に使用するエッジケースについては少し心配しています。

私が理解しているように、サーバーは、ユーザーのリストの表示やブログ投稿の表示などの単純なWebページ要求に対して非常に高速になります。ただし、グラフィックを生成したり、数千の画像のサイズを変更したりする非常にCPUを集中的に使用するコード(たとえば、管理バックエンド)を記述したい場合、要求は非常に遅くなります(数秒)。このコードは非同期ではないため、これらの数秒間にサーバーに着信するすべてのリクエストは、遅いリクエストが完了するまでブロックされます。

1つの提案は、CPUを集中的に使用するタスクにWebワーカーを使用することでした。ただし、Webワーカーは、別のJSファイルを含めることで機能するため、クリーンなコードを作成するのが難しくなるのではないかと心配しています。CPUを集中的に使用するコードがオブジェクトのメソッドにある場合はどうなりますか?CPUを集中的に使用するすべてのメソッドに対してJSファイルを作成するのはちょっと面倒です。

もう1つの提案は、子プロセスを生成することでしたが、それではコードの保守性がさらに低下します。

この(知覚された)障害を克服するための提案はありますか?CPUの重いタスクが非同期で実行されることを確認しながら、Node.jsを使用してクリーンなオブジェクト指向コードをどのように記述しますか?

0 投票する
9 に答える
64187 参照

xss - Node.js/サーバー側のJavaScriptでのXSSの防止

node.jsアプリに対するXSS攻撃を防ぐにはどうすればよいでしょうか?hrefs、onclick属性などのjavascriptの削除を処理するライブラリ。POSTされたデータから?

私はそのすべての正規表現を書く必要はありません:)

助言がありますか?

0 投票する
2 に答える
652 参照

html - FFエンジンを使用したHtml2png

ブラウザエンジンを使用してサーバーサイトにグラフィックファイル(pngの場合もあります)を生成するためのFireFoxエンジンの使用例をいくつか見つけます。このhtmlファイルをブラウザで開いてprinscrを使用するのと同じ画像を取得したいと思います。

0 投票する
1 に答える
681 参照

file-upload - ringojs ファイルのアップロード例

ringojs を使用してサーバーにファイルをアップロードする例はありますか?

0 投票する
5 に答える
17078 参照

javascript - Node.jsまたはその他のサーバー側のJavaScriptアプローチを使用してGoogleAppEngine Webアプリを開発することは可能ですか?

私はサーバーサイドJavaScript(特にNode.js)を使用した最新の開発をフォローしており、PythonまたはJavaとは別に、または組み合わせて、このようなアプローチを使用してGoogle AppEngineWebアプリケーションを開発する可能性があるかどうか疑問に思っています。 ?

0 投票する
2 に答える
2909 参照

asp.net - jsonの文字列をエスケープすると、asp.netサーバー側の操作になります

json 応答を手動で生成するサーバー側の操作があります。json 内には、文字列値を含むプロパティがあります。

この json の結果に含まれる文字列値をエスケープする最も簡単な方法は何ですか?

したがって、この

に変わるだろう

そして、次のjsonになります

0 投票する
2 に答える
2643 参照

asp.net - JavaScript から ASP.Net 関数を呼び出す

コードビハインドで JavaScript から C# 関数を呼び出すことはできますか?